6 questionsDeafMonitor is an aggregation platform — we surface stories from trusted Deaf-led organizations, Deaf media, mainstream outlets covering disability and accessibility, government agencies, and community submissions, and we credit every story back to its original publisher. We do not independently re-report or fact-check stories on top of the original publisher's reporting. If a specific story matters to you, the link to the source publisher is one click away on every item.
Community Partner content is labeled separately and never mixed with our independently aggregated editorial coverage.
We aggregate content from a broad network of trusted sources — Deaf-led organizations (NAD, WFD, Gallaudet), mainstream outlets covering disability and accessibility, Deaf media (Sign1News, The Daily Moth), government agencies, and community submissions.

3 questionsYes. DeafMonitor is built with WCAG 2.1 AA compliance including keyboard navigation, screen reader support, skip-to-content links, ARIA attributes, proper heading hierarchy, focus-visible indicators, and prefers-reduced-motion support.
Our video feed prioritizes ASL content and we tag videos by language (ASL, BSL, ISL, etc.). We are actively working on ASL video summaries for top stories.
Yes. All pages include proper semantic HTML, ARIA labels, landmark regions, and focus management for full screen reader compatibility.
